§ 01 / Headline

Project Freedom dies in 48 hours.

The dominant story by raw engagement volume, allied panic, and market spillover. A foreign-policy gambit announced via social media on Sunday is functionally over by Wednesday night. The how matters more than the what.

On Sunday, Trump announced "Project Freedom" on Truth Social: a US Navy operation to escort merchant tankers through the Strait of Hormuz, which has been functionally closed for civilian traffic since the war with Iran began. By Wednesday afternoon, the operation was suspended. By Wednesday night, NBC News had the reason: Saudi Arabia refused the United States access to its airbases and airspace, including Prince Sultan Airbase southeast of Riyadh.

Per officials briefed on the matter, Trump announced the operation publicly without coordinating with Gulf allies. The Saudis were furious. A direct call between Trump and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man did not resolve it. Mario Nawfal's thread synthesizing the reporting hit 729,000 engagements on a single post. The "Saudi Arabia" topic ran 83% positive sentiment on the day, which is the social graph's way of saying observers think the Kingdom did the right thing.

Trump badly wants the war to end, but the Iranians are so far refusing to give him what he needs to save face and leave. And he does not seem to understand that they need to save face too. Senior Gulf Arab official, quoted by Politico

In parallel, the administration sent Iran a one-page memorandum of understanding setting up 30 days of negotiations on the future of Iran's nuclear program. Trump publicly claimed Iran has "agreed to no nuclear weapons." Iran has not confirmed. The Islamic Republic of Iran Broadcasting characterized the proposal differently. Iran-topic critical themes are dominated by "war costs and lack of objectives" (40%) and "Hegseth congressional scrutiny" (35%), per LunarCrush.

The downstream signal: gas prices remain elevated, California has the highest in the country, and Trump reportedly told confidants he is "concerned gas prices won't fall in time to save election chances." Kevin Hassett's line that "everything costing more means everything is great" is being clipped widely on the left. The Strait of Hormuz topic shows engagements up 267% week-over-week.

§ 03 / Domestic Watch

Today's domestic policy moves.

The administration shipped an unusually heavy load of policy actions in the past 24 hours. None of them is the lead story, but together they sketch the operating posture: rebrand, redirect, and reverse oversight.

Immigration
Trump shut down agency overseeing ICE detention center abuses
Aaron Parnas (3M IG followers) drove 348K engagements on the announcement alone. The shutdown removes a key oversight mechanism for ICE facilities at the same time the administration is expanding ICE operations under "Tom Homan, the border czar."
Immigration
Considering legal status for Dreamers and farm workers
@remarks broke the news with 1.1M engagements. If implemented, this would be the most significant policy reversal of Trump's second term, since DACA-equivalent protection was a stated red line during the campaign.
Branding
Floating "ICE → NICE" agency rename
Trump posted a hypothetical logo rendering for "National Immigration and Customs Enforcement." ABC News carried it with 849K engagements. Read alongside the Dreamer move, this is positioning ahead of midterms.
Health
FDA approves first fruit-flavored e-cigarettes
Major reversal after the vaping industry appealed directly to Trump. Reframed as adult-smoker harm reduction. ABC News got 1.1M engagements on TikTok. Public health groups blindsided.
Foreign Aid
Disease-fighting funds redirected to pay for USAID shutdown
USAID engagements down 83% year-over-year, indicating the agency's death is largely a settled fact in the discourse. The funds being redirected come from PEPFAR-adjacent programs.
Education
Reviving the presidential fitness test
Last used pre-Obama. Trump announced from a room of children, brought up "everyone dying in a nuclear war" mid-pitch (NowThis clip, 365K engagements). Politics-as-cultural-restoration positioning.
Construction
$1B White House ballroom build, toxic debris allegations
Senate Republicans formally requested $1B for "security improvements" tied to the construction. The Daily Show ran a segment on toxic East Wing debris reportedly being dumped at a nearby golf course (1.1M engagements).
Cabinet
UFC Freedom 250 set for White House lawn, June 14
Coincides with Trump's 80th birthday and the America 250 celebrations. Unveiled with UFC fighters Topuria, Pereira, Gaethje, Gane in the Oval. Free to attend. Anti-corruption critics calling it a security and propriety risk.
Mexico
"We're going to find them and kill them"
Trump publicly named cartel-tied politicians Rubén Rocha Moya and Enrique Inzunza. AG Todd Blanche promised more narco-politician indictments. The 2026 Anti-Terror Strategy reportedly authorizes unilateral US action against complicit governments.
Indiana
GOP "revenge" plan in Indiana primary backfires
Per Raw America's reporting, the party spent millions running against its own incumbents. Read alongside the Tucker-Massie threading, this is more evidence of the right-flank fracture.
§ 04 / The Right's Fault Line

A civil war is taking physical shape.

It's been smoldering since the Iran ceasefire whiplash. Today on social, three signals suggest it is moving from rhetoric to organization.

Signal 01

Tucker hosting Massie tonight

Tucker Carlson Network promo dropped today with the explicit framing: "Battling the Treachery of Trump's Republican Party, AIPAC, and the Epstein Class." Tucker engagement at 11.6M, sentiment 46%. He has 17.6M followers on X. Massie has primary in 13 days; Trump-backed challenger expected.

Signal 02

Coordinated counter-messaging

@drawandstrike (317K followers) explicitly accused Tucker today of running counter-messaging against "almost every major Trump initiative" and coordinating with others to peel off "real America First patriots" into a new third party. The post hit 8,712 engagements. The framing is now organizing language, not commentary.

Signal 03

MAGA topic discourse is anti-Trump

Inside the MAGA topic itself, 60% of negative-theme discourse is criticism of Trump's actions, particularly the Iran ceasefire. 25% is the "internal divisions" theme. The base is being segmented in real time on the platform that built it.

§ 06 / Active Scandals

Three open files on social today.

Each one has its own velocity, its own creator network, and its own implications for the administration's working coalition.

Scandal 01

The Epstein note

Federal judge in White Plains unsealed a purported Epstein suicide note, found by his cellmate (quadruple-murderer Nicholas Tartaglione). Wired's video on the "Trump and Epstein Memorial Reading Room" exhibit (3.5M pages of files, 17K lbs of evidence) hit 793K engagements. Sentiment on Epstein topic at 47%, dominated by "files cover-up & elite blackmail" framing.

Scandal 02

Lutnick under oath

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ick accused of lying about his Epstein ties during congressional testimony. Bill Gates testimony pending. Demands for full file release from survivors and lawmakers continue. Brian Tyler Cohen (5.2M YouTube followers) ran a "Trump official caught in new Epstein scandal" segment.

Scandal 03

Newsom's $267M hospice fraud

The scheme is now the dominant Newsom narrative on social, with calls for resignation and "hypocrisy" framing. This is a CA-specific scandal, but it is being weaponized by national media in the context of his 2028 positioning. 30% of negative discourse on Newsom topic.
